Where to stay in Chinatown

Find the best Chinatown areas and neighborhoods for the activities you enjoy most. Learn more about Chinatown
Learn more about Chinatown

Milan Centre

Visit this historic center with Piazza del Duomo, Sforza Castle, and Sempione Park, featuring museums, high-class shopping at Quadrilatero della moda, and diverse dining options. Explore pedestrian zones and easily access transport options.

Centro Storico

Enjoy the popular shops in Centro Storico. Piazza del Duomo is a worthwhile stop, and you can jump on the metro at Via Orefici P.za Cordusio Tram Stop or Cordusio M1 Tram Stop to see more of Milan.

Central Station

Corso Buenos Aires and Piazza Lima are top sights in Central Station, and you should be sure to explore the fantastic nightlife. Hop aboard the metro at Via Settembrini Tram Stop or Via Vitruvio Tram Stop to see more sights in the area.

Brera

Bohemian atmosphere thrives in this artistic district, home to the Brera Academy of Fine Arts and Brera Art Gallery. Stroll through colorful street markets, dine at eclectic restaurants, and explore Palazzo Brera's botanical garden and observatory.

Navigli

Highly active and artistically inclined, Navigli boasts numerous bars, restaurants, and residential units. Explore tourist navigation options along the picturesque canals.

Best time to go to Chinatown

The best time to visit Chinatown is dependant on what kind of holiday you are seeking. July is its hottest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are average and weather is mostly sunny with light rain. January is its coolest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are slightly high and weather is mostly sunny with light rain.

calendarCalendar MonthtemperatureTemperaturerainPrecipitationmostlyCloudinessoccupationOccupancypricePricing
January38.7°F (3.7°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ly HighSlightly Low
February42.1°F (5.6°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ly HighAverage
March48.9°F (9.4°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ageSlightly Low
April56.1°F (13.4°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ageSlightly High
May63.3°F (17.4°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ly LowAverage
June72.3°F (22.4°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ageSlightly High
July76.6°F (24.8°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
August75.7°F (24.3°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ly LowAverage
September67.8°F (19.9°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ly HighSlightly High
October58.8°F (14.9°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
November48.7°F (9.3°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ly LowAverage
December39.9°F (4.4°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ageSlightly Low

The nearest major airports for your trip to Chinatown

Visiting Chinatown in Milan is convenient with access to three major airports. Milan Malpensa International Airport (MXP) is located 40.2km away, with excellent hotels such as Dolce by Wyndham Milan Malpensa, First Hotel Malpensa, and Crowne Plaza Malpensa Airport, all offering easy airport access. Milan Linate Airport (LIN) is only 8.0km away, featuring luxurious options like Excelsior Hotel Gallia, Château Monfort, and ME Milan - Il Duca. Lastly, Bergamo Orio Al Serio Airport (BGY) is situated 45.1km from Chinatown, with nearby accommodations including Relais Chateaux Da Vittorio, Relais San Lorenzo, and Hotel Excelsior San Marco, providing a comfortable stay for travellers.
